Victory For Virginia Student Loan Borrowers: SCC Finally Adopts Regulations to Oversee Student Loan Servicing Industry
Virginia Borrowers’ Bill of Rights leads the nation in student borrower protections Progress Virginia today celebrated a major win for the over one million student loan borrowers in the commonwealth—the Virginia State Corporation Commission has adopted regulations governing the operation of student loan servicers. We Define Our Communities, Not Politicians
Every 10 years, Americans participate in the U.S. Census. (You filled out your census form last year, right?) The information from the Census is then used in conjunction with input from communities to draw political maps.
